Outdoor LED lighting serves security, safety, and aesthetics—often all three. The key is selecting fixtures that survive rain, heat, cold, and UV exposure while delivering the right brightness and color for the application. This guide covers IP ratings, motion vs dusk-to-dawn sensors, landscape lighting, floodlights, and pathway options to illuminate your property properly.
Why Upgrade to LED?
Outdoor lights often run dusk-to-dawn—up to 12 hours daily. LED efficiency cuts electricity costs dramatically. They also tolerate cold better than fluorescent or CFL (instant-on in freezing temps) and last 30,000-50,000 hours—no ladder trips for bulb changes. Modern outdoor LEDs include photocells, motion sensors, and smart controls built-in.
